Output c3c3ae44b56125bbf494f26f5e4e7e953aba161a1a85984fea2f2db18b214a41:1

value
2895035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28b8a3a3a7457ed375d86cb2cbe0bb35891d472b OP_EQUAL
address
MBcUT4VZpfL6CGLsXKSMCVVqsJc5Wzfz12
transaction
c3c3ae44b56125bbf494f26f5e4e7e953aba161a1a85984fea2f2db18b214a41
spent
true